Abstract: | A new two-dimensional (2D) purely inorganic 4d-4f heterometallic compound La(H2O)8]Ag{La(H2O)6}2{SiW11La(H2O)4O39}2]·13H2O (1), based on mono-lacunary Keggin-type {α-SiW11O39} cluster (abbreviated to SiW11), was conventional synthesized and characterized by elemental analysis, IR, TG, and single crystal X-ray diffraction. In compound 1, two mono-substituted {SiW11La(H2O)4O39}2 clusters (abbreviated to SiW11La) polymerize together to form a dimer. And the dimers are linked by Ag+ and La3+ heterometallic cations displaying a 2D network. Furthermore, the photocatalytic experiment indicates that the title compound presents excellent photocatalytic activity towards degradation of rhodamine B (RhB) dye. |
